Historic Salisbury hosts annual Table Tops event

Sunday, July 12, 2009 3:07 AM  |  Printer friendly version Printer friendly version | E-mail to a friend E-mail to a friend |


Historic Salisbury Foundation will again host its annual Table Tops Event.

Table Tops is open to the public as well as foundation members. For the past 12 years, various individuals and groups have participated in this festive event.

Tables are set for different occasions using holidays, themes and unusual dŽcor. People then can see and enjoy creative Table Top ideas for their next dinner party or decorative table.

All activities take place at the historic Salisbury Depot.

The 13th Annual Table Tops event begins with it a Wine and Cheese Preview Party on Thursday evening, Feb. 5, from 6-8 p.m. at the depot. The cost is $10 for members and $15 for non-members.

The annual luncheon is Feb. 6, beginning at noon. The doors will open at 11:30 a.m.

The cost for luncheon is $25 per person. On Feb. 7, from 10 a.m.-2 p.m., the public is invited to view the tables. A $5 donation is suggested.
